From 964b90734f60e5622596e08e6e0c6ae3226ad37d Mon Sep 17 00:00:00 2001
From: Jean-Noel Rouvignac <jean-noel.rouvignac@forgerock.com>
Date: Mon, 18 May 2015 08:30:36 +0000
Subject: [PATCH] AutoRefactor'ed use multi-catch

---
 opendj-config/src/main/java/org/forgerock/opendj/config/ClassPropertyDefinition.java |    7 ++-----
 1 files changed, 2 insertions(+), 5 deletions(-)

diff --git a/opendj-config/src/main/java/org/forgerock/opendj/config/ClassPropertyDefinition.java b/opendj-config/src/main/java/org/forgerock/opendj/config/ClassPropertyDefinition.java
index bd67c31..d45ac8f 100644
--- a/opendj-config/src/main/java/org/forgerock/opendj/config/ClassPropertyDefinition.java
+++ b/opendj-config/src/main/java/org/forgerock/opendj/config/ClassPropertyDefinition.java
@@ -245,11 +245,8 @@
     private Class<?> loadClassForValidation(String componentClassName, String classToBeLoaded, boolean initialize) {
         try {
             return loadClass(classToBeLoaded.trim(), initialize);
-        } catch (ClassNotFoundException e) {
-            // If the class cannot be loaded then it is an invalid value.
-            throw PropertyException.illegalPropertyValueException(this, componentClassName, e);
-        } catch (LinkageError e) {
-            // If the class cannot be initialized then it is an invalid value.
+        } catch (ClassNotFoundException | LinkageError e) {
+            // If the class cannot be loaded / initialized then it is an invalid value.
             throw PropertyException.illegalPropertyValueException(this, componentClassName, e);
         }
     }

--
Gitblit v1.10.0